Behavior Boost Word Search

This worksheet explores the behaviors and actions of narwhals. Words such as “dive,” “breach,” “feed,” and “migrate” showcase their survival strategies and movements. Other words like “communicate,” “twist,” and “circle” describe more complex or social behaviors. Students gain insight into how narwhals interact with their environment and each other. This fun and informative activity highlights both instinctive and learned behaviors.

This puzzle helps students connect language with biology and animal studies. It strengthens vocabulary through context-specific terminology. Scanning for behavioral words also supports pattern recognition and reading endurance. This activity builds a bridge between science and language arts, deepening understanding of animal habits through word exploration. Students also enhance cognitive flexibility by relating behaviors to specific terms.
